Applied Technology with Application of Power Ultrasound for Preventing Gas Disaster in Coal Mines

The mechanism of power ultrasound for preventing gas disaster in coal mines and its application prospect are introduced in this paper. The research results show that, the main mechanisms of power ultrasound on coal are the additional stress shock wave and jet on the crack tips. The permeability of infusion holes around the coal increases, expanding the radius of water infusion moist. The moisture content of the coal body increases and good effect of power ultrasound for preventing gas disaster in coal mines can be obtained. The technology of power ultrasound on gas disaster in coal mines has a good application prospect.
